what is the slope of the line represented by the equation 2x+5y=15

  • : 2x + 5y = 15

    Subtract 2x from both sides:
    5y = -2x + 15

    Divide both sides by 5:
    y = -2/5 x + 3

    Given that y = mx + b,  where m is the slope.
    ⇒ Slope = -2/5

    Answer: Slope = -2/5
